I accidentally asked OneNote to stop autocorrecting by replacing things like
- or * with bullet points. I chose "Stop automatically autocorecting" or
something like that when I last made a bullet point. I found the autocorrect
screen under the Tools tab, but it didn't have anything about bullet points.
I also checked How do I turn this feature back on?

Tools | Options | Advanced | Apply bullets to lists automatically.
